Steffes Transceiver
Steffes Transceivers are controls generally used to regulate operation of Steffes heating appliances and other electric loads to take advantage of off-peak, time of day or smart metering electric rates or for demand management purposes. When the transceiver receives a signal, its internal relays will activate to regulate operation of directly connected loads. At the same time, it will transmit a wireless power line carrier (PLC) signal to any device having a corresponding Steffes receiver.
Features:
- Provides outdoor temperature to Steffes heaters for automatic heater charging
- 15 Communication channels
- Independent relay operation option
- Zonal or full override option available
- Metal enclosure with power company seal/lockout
- 1 phase or 3 phase configuration (120V or 208/240V)
2-Pole Configuration
PLC communication plus two 30Amp relays for controlling other loads
- Available in NEMA 1 (indoor) or NEMA 3 (Outdoor) configuration
- Available with umbilical cord
- Available with a 7-day programmable time clock
5-Pole Configuration
PLC Communication plus five 30Amp relays for controlling other loads
- Prewired relays for easy interface with existing electric service panel
- Available with 200:1 current transformer for sub-metering
